The ‘Epidemiology for Public Health’ course offered by Imperial College London is an excellent choice for those looking to deepen their understanding of epidemiological research and its crucial role in public health. This comprehensive course provides learners with the skills needed to design, critique, and conduct epidemiological studies effectively. With modules covering everything from measuring disease to study designs and understanding validity and bias, participants gain a well-rounded perspective that is applicable in real-world settings.
One of the standout features of this course is its practical approach, allowing students to not only grasp theoretical concepts but also learn how to apply them. The course content is well-structured, starting with fundamental principles and progressively advancing to more complex topics.
